Recognizing Common Oral Emergency Situations



Acknowledge typical oral emergencies by recognizing the signs and symptoms that suggest urgent care is required. Severe toothaches that are relentless and throbbing could be a sign of an underlying issue like an abscess or infection.

Swelling of the face or periodontals accompanied by pain might likewise show a severe trouble. If you experience bleeding from the mouth that doesn't stop, it could be a dental emergency calling for immediate attention.

Injuries to the mouth leading to a split, damaged, or knocked-out tooth are additionally scenarios where immediate oral care is essential.

Other usual oral emergency situations include a shed dental filling or crown, triggering discomfort and sensitivity. Overlooking these signs could result in additional difficulties, so looking for punctual treatment is essential.

Immediate First Aid for Dental Injuries



In cases of oral injuries, providing instant emergency treatment can help minimize discomfort and stop further complications. If you experience a knocked-out tooth, manage it by the crown (top component) and carefully rinse off any dust with water. Try to reinsert the tooth back into the outlet, or if that's not possible, store it in a container of milk or saliva till you can see a dentist.

For a split or damaged tooth, rinse your mouth with cozy water and apply a cold compress to reduce swelling. If you have a tooth pain, wash your mouth with a mix of warm water and salt to assist minimize discomfort. When it comes to a bitten lip or tongue, clean the area gently and use a cold compress to reduce swelling.

Exactly how to Locate an Emergency Situation Dentist



When confronted with an oral emergency, recognizing how to quickly find an emergency situation dental practitioner can make all the difference in receiving prompt treatment and alleviation. Begin by calling your routine dentist initially, as they might have emergency hours or be able to refer you to another dental expert who can help.

If it desires hours or you're not able to reach your dentist, consider making use of online resources such as oral association sites or emergency situation dental expert directories. These systems can offer you with a checklist of dental practitioners in your area who provide emergency situation services.

One more alternative is to call your regional hospital or urgent treatment facility. They usually have links with emergency situation dental experts or dental centers that can aid with immediate dental issues.

In cases of extreme discomfort, swelling, or injury, don't hesitate to look for immediate help from the local emergency room.
